Accountant – Receivable at British Council

Job description

1 year contract renewable/Internal& external candidates/Post holder must be entitled to work in Egypt/Closing date for applications: 11 October 2016/Anticipated contract start date: October 2016

British Council Egypt is recruiting Accountant-Receivable to support British Council Finance operations in Egypt and contributes to ensuring and maintaining a high level of Finance Control and Compliance to financial policies & processes.

Main Duties

Liaise with HUB to clear and reconcile all bank GLs, ensure no open items aged more than 30 days.
Extract the daily bank deposits from the bank statement and send it to all credit controllers and follow up with them to clear all unidentified receipts.
Liaise with the bank to solve any issues related to the bank statement transactions.
Validate calculation, documentation and post all journals and offline payments.
Ensure no “parked-not posted” entries on SAP at end of month.
Validate calculations, documentation and post all accruals forms before end of month.
Review the accrued & deferred income control accounts on monthly basis.
Review all petty cash transactions, validate documentation and post parked transactions on SAP.
Quarterly clearing of un-collected cheques that are aged more than 6 months.
Handling HSBC user’s profiles and devices related issues.
Collate data and follow up on the monthly funding for sub bank account to cover monthly on line payments.
Assist the finance manager in collating and reviewing the top 20 journals on a monthly basis for the purpose of the FCCF meeting.
Assist the finance manager in reviewing the trial balance on a monthly basis.
Post holder must have a Bachelor’s level degree Enrolled with a recognised accountancy body to complete the CMA / ACCA exam (Successful completion of Part 1 or Part 2 of the CMA,Successful Completion of 7 papers of the ACCA.) 3 years’ experience in a similar role
